First of all, if you own at least 6 domains then renew them all at once if they are of the same extension. For example, if you have 6 .com  then, renew all of them at once to get Free private registration and some additional discounts. On top of that, you can also use a promo code to take off some extra buck.

Godaddy can be tricky. They will try to add several bonuses and all the unwanted shit to your order which usually pisses me off. They best way to get the best deal is to stick to your budget and get what you only need.

When I am on godaddy, I simply browse what i need. No crazy offers can grab my attention unless I am interested in that product. So if I am on godaddy for domains, then i simply stick to it and get only domains. In this way you don’t spend extra.
